在前端开发中,代码风格的一致性非常重要。然而,针对较大规模的团队,手动维护代码风格会很麻烦且容易出错。为了解决这个问题,我们可以使用ESLint这样的工具来实现自动代码风格检查。
eslint-config-i-am-meticulous
是一个npm包,它提供了一套严格的ESLint配置,以确保代码质量和一致性。本文将介绍如何使用该包来改善我们的前端项目。
安装和配置
首先,在项目的根目录中安装eslint
和eslint-config-i-am-meticulous
。
npm install eslint eslint-config-i-am-meticulous --save-dev
接下来,在项目的根目录中创建.eslintrc.js
文件,并将以下内容添加到其中:
module.exports = { extends: 'i-am-meticulous', };
现在,您的项目已经成功配置了eslint-config-i-am-meticulous
。
示例代码
以下是一个使用eslint-config-i-am-meticulous
的示例代码片段:
function sum(a, b) { return a + b; } sum(1, 2);
如果您尝试运行上面的代码,您可能会在控制台上看到以下错误信息:
1:1 error Unexpected var, use let or const instead no-var 1:5 error Expected parentheses around arrow function argument arrow-parens 2:3 error Missing trailing comma comma-dangle
这些错误信息是由eslint-config-i-am-meticulous
提供的。我们可以看到,它要求我们使用let
或const
代替var
,在箭头函数参数周围添加括号,并在对象和数组字面值中使用逗号。
通过遵循这些规则,我们可以确保代码风格的一致性,从而增强我们项目的可读性和可维护性。
总结
通过使用eslint-config-i-am-meticulous
,我们可以轻松地实现前端项目的自动化代码风格检查,并确保团队开发成员遵循统一的代码规范。本文介绍了如何安装、配置和使用该包,并提供了示例代码。希望这篇文章对您有所帮助!
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/42981